Govt rejects claim of delay in releasing MGNREGA funds for drought-hit farmers

The Centre has refuted the allegations by an NGO that there was a delay on its part in releasing funds under the Mahatma Gandhi National Rural Employment Guarantee (MGNREGA) scheme for drought-hit farmers. <br/><br/>The issue was raised before the court by the NGO Swaraj Abhiyan which claimed that there was a high percentage of delay over payment under MGNREGA made from the time when fund transfer order was made till the time the payment was actually given to the beneficiaries. <br/><br/>After the government disputed these facts, the court asked Attorney General KK Venugopal, representing the Centre, to file an affidavit within four weeks in this regard.<br/><br/>The bench posted the matter for further hearing on the 18th of next month.
